Le Corbusier (1887-1965) collaborated with Charlotte Perriand (1903-1999) and his cousin Pierre Jeanneret (1896-1967) in the design of this chair. The partnership was highly significant, both in terms of the cultural weight of their achievements and their professional successes. With its frame and sumptuous cushions, the 'Grand Confort' projects luxury and epitomizes in the International Style. The LC2 demonstrates the designers' interest in the structural possibilities of tubular steel.
